    Replacing the lamp sockets on a meteor, there are a few sockets that are slightly longer then the rest.
    here is a sold out replacement (for gottlieb with the diode circuit board), I can't even find the reference for this version (without the board),
    or a part number.

    https://www.marcospecialties.com/pinball-parts/27243

    #3 5 years ago

    yeah... they don't have them listed either, it's weird.

    they are basically the 1 5/8 inch light socket without the diode board. The normal ones in most games are 1 1/4 ish, the longer ones are used for star rollover switches I guess.
